Dr Chant spoke of the updated coronavirus figures from Northern Beaches, saying there were 30 new locally acquired cases of the virus, to 8pm last night. She said 28 of the locally acquired cases were linked to the Avalon Cluster.
“We are having ongoing investigations in relation to the other two cases, but they live in the Northern Beaches”. "It is important we remain vigilant across New South Wales. “We know people from the Northern Beaches may have travelled since this outbreak emerged”. "It is critical that anyone with symptoms across New South Wales presents for testing if they have the most minor of symptoms," Dr Chant said.
